Disability shower installation services involve designing and setting up accessible shower spaces tailored to meet the needs of individ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These installations typically include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and ease of use. Contractors focus on creating functional, comfortable, and secure shower environments that accommodate specific requirements, ensuring that the space is both practical and compliant with accessibility standards.

This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ds, maintaining balance, or standing for extended periods. An accessible shower can significantly reduce the risk of slips, falls, and injuries, providing a safer bathing experience. Additionally, these installations can help caregivers and family members by making daily routines more manageable, promoting independence, and fostering a sense of dignity for users.

Disability shower installation services are frequently utilized in a variety of property types, including private residences, assisted living facilities, nursing homes, and healthcare clinics. Homes that are being modified to better support aging-in-place or accommodate mobility aids often benefit from these upgrades. Commercial properties that serve individuals with disabilities, such as community centers or medical offices, also seek professional installation to meet accessibility requirements and improve overall safety.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the setup and materials used. Basic models may be closer to the lower end, while custom features can increase the price.

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ies widely, with standard accessible shower bases starting around $300 and high-end, custom tiling reaching $1,500 or more. The choice of materials impacts the overall project cost.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for disability shower installation generally fall between $500 and $2,000, influenced by the project's size and the local contractor rates in Highland, MD. More intricate modifications tend to increase labor expenses.

Additional Costs - Extra features such as grab bars, seating, or specialized fixtures can add $200 to $800 to the total cost. These enhancements improve accessibility but may require additional installation time and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
